How Do You Fix A Cracked Concrete Roof Tile?
If you have only a single cracked concrete roof tile, it may seem easier at first to replace it, but fading from the sun and the elements could make a replacement tile stand out like a sore thumb. Minor cracks in only one or two tiles can easily be repaired without calling in the professionals. Repaired tiles will not be perfect, but most of the imperfections from repairing minor cracks and small holes will not be visible from the ground. Scrub the cracked tile with a wire brush and water to remove any sediment that may be in the crack. Allow the tile to air-dry. Use the putty knife to smooth the roofing cement over the crack, forcing cement into the crack until it is filled. Wipe away excess cement with the putty knife and allow the cement to dry for 2 hours. Sand any rough or uneven areas of the cement down with fine-grit sandpaper. Be gentle so as not to crack the tile again.
